How to Set Up via Ledger.com/Start

Getting started is quick, but you must follow the process carefully. Here's how to set up your Ledger device the right way:

Step 1: Visit the Official Site

Go to Ledger.com/Start. Always type the URL directly or use a trusted link. Avoid clicking unknown ads or links.

Step 2: Choose Your Device

Select whether you're setting up a Ledger Nano S Plus or Ledger Nano X.

Step 3: Download Ledger Live

You'll be prompted to download the Ledger Live app. This is Ledger's official app for managing over 5,500+ crypto assets.

Step 4: Initialize Your Wallet

Follow the on-screen instructions to:

  • Set up a PIN code
  • Generate your 24-word recovery phrase
  • Confirm your phrase by entering specific words
  • Securely store your phrase offline

Step 5: Install Crypto Apps

Using Ledger Live, install the apps for the coins you want to manage—Bitcoin, Ethereum, Solana, and many more.

Step 6: Add Accounts and Transfer Funds

Once apps are installed, you can create accounts, receive crypto, and even stake assets securely.


Tips for a Safe Ledger Setup

When setting up through Ledger.com/Start, keep these best practices in mind:

  • ❌ Never share your recovery phrase with anyone—not even Ledger support.
  • ✅ Write your recovery phrase on paper (not digitally) and store it in a secure place.
  • ✅ Always verify addresses on your Ledger device screen before confirming transactions.
  • ❌ Don’t buy Ledger devices from unverified sellers or second-hand sources.
  • ✅ Update your firmware only through Ledger Live.
